He took another bite of his own, gesturing excitedly, "It's sweet too!"

Liang Guiying was charmed by her granddaughter's cuteness and couldn't help but laugh out loud.

Liang Guiying finished the candy first. After washing her hands, she returned and handed the bag of clothes to Zhou Yue: "Try them on. If they don't fit, I'll take them to exchange tomorrow."

Zhou Yue held dragon beard candy in one hand and clothes in the other, looking somewhat at a loss.

In her twenty-odd years of life, this was the first time someone had thought of her in everything they did. She got her share of the dragon beard candy and the clothes they bought.

The feeling of being remembered by someone feels so unfamiliar.

That's really nice.

Zhou Yue's steamed spare ribs with black bean sauce were ready, only lacking a vegetable dish. Liang Guiying quickly stir-fried the vegetable dish and served it.

After feeding Niannian until she was half full, Liang Guiying let her eat on her own. Then she asked Zhou Yue, "After I went back, did your uncle and the others come again?"

"My uncle didn't come, but my maternal grandmother did."

Zhou Yue felt a little irritated when she recalled the day her grandmother held her and cried her heart out, while she herself stood stiffly, not knowing how to react.

Seeing her like this, Liang Guiying knew that the old lady of the Jiang family had upset Zhou Yue, so she said, "In ancient times, it was often said that a married daughter is like water spilled from a bowl. It sounds cruel, but it is indeed the fate of most married women. When it comes to choosing between a son and a daughter, it is always the daughter who is abandoned."

Zhou Yue felt sorry for her mother after hearing this.

My mother has only been gone for a little over ten years, but my uncle doesn't remember the anniversary of her death, and he doesn't even remember her biological mother. She has been completely forgotten, which is more tragic than water that has been spilled.

Zhou Yue coughed lightly to cover up her embarrassment and told Liang Guiying, "Director Liang came over yesterday and said she has arranged a new position for me. She told me to come over whenever I have free time. I plan to go back to work tomorrow."

“Then you go ahead, I’ll look after Niannian.” Liang Guiying looked at her and emphasized, “I was just trying to scare you by saying I was going to give Niannian away for adoption.”

Zhou Yue nodded.

Zheng Fangshu often said that Liang Guiying was fierce, and Zhou Yue was once very afraid of her. However, when Liang Guiying came to take care of her during her postpartum period, she was able to eat meat and drink soup every day. After spending time with her, she realized that Liang Guiying was a kind person who was fierce on the outside but kind on the inside.

The affection he showed for Zhou Xiaonian, in particular, was something that couldn't be faked.

After the meal, Liang Guiying took two chickens, five chicks, and some dried vegetables and other mountain produce to thank the Zhong family.

After all, the Zhong family must have done a lot of favors to get a doctor from a major hospital to personally come to Chen Yingzi's home for a consultation.

The Zhong family had just finished eating when they saw her bringing over chicken and fish, and they were quite helpless.

Aunt Zhong slapped her: "I told you we're family, family members help family members, why are you being so polite?"

"It's not that I'm being polite, it's just that Fenglian asked me to thank you, and I'm just doing my duty." Liang Guiying smiled. "How have you been sleeping these past few days?"

"I didn't have to get up at night. I slept soundly until dawn last night." Aunt Zhong was very happy.

"Then these imported goods are reasonably expensive. It's a pity we don't have any at home, otherwise I would have brought them all for you."

“My daughter-in-law’s colleague has relatives in Gangcheng. She has already asked her colleague to send a telegram to her relatives, saying that the goods can be brought back by the day after tomorrow at the latest… Oh right, Lao Zhong, is it time for you to buy that tricycle?”

Uncle Zhong finally got a chance to speak: "The other party called this afternoon and said that if we are sure we want it, it can be delivered tomorrow. Grandma Niannian, the tricycle is in high demand and costs five hundred yuan. Do you still want it?"

"want!"

"Then I'll call and ask him to deliver it tomorrow morning."

After returning from the Zhong family's house, Liang Guiying quickly planted the vegetable seedlings she had brought from home before it got dark.

Two vegetable beds have been planted in total; the rest will have to wait until tomorrow to buy more seeds.

The next morning, Zhou Yue went to the cotton mill. Liang Guiying looked at the work clothes she was wearing that had the words "Jiangcheng Cotton Mill" printed on them and sighed heavily in her heart.

Zhou Yue shouldn't have wasted her time in the cotton mill; she should have soared in the sky like her parents.
